单机部署Redis集群,实现超高性能(单机下redis集群)

Redis集群采用多台机器组成,能够满足独立的读写性能需求。它支持多种存储模型,例如哈希表、列表、集合、有序集合等,可以实现超高性能的读写操作。

为了在单机上部署Redis集群,我们首先需要安装Redis。在Ubuntu下我们可以使用以下代码来安装:

sudo apt-get update
sudo apt-get install redis-server

接下来,我们需要修改Redis的配置文件,将客户端连接端口改为默认端口,键过期时间设置为30秒,绑定成支持集群模式:

# 将客户端连接端口改为默认端口
port 6379
# 键过期时间设置为30秒
timeout 30
# 绑定成支持集群模式
cluster-enabled yes

接下来,我们需要创建Redis节点实例,每个节点的端口号不要与其他节点端口号重复:

# 创建Redis节点实例
redis-trib.rb create --replicas 1 \
127.0.0.1:6381 127.0.0.1:6382 127.0.0.1:6383 127.0.0.1:6384

我们可以检查集群的健康状况,使用以下命令:

# 检查集群的健康状况
redis-trib.rb check 127.0.0.1:6381

通过以上操作可以在单机上部署一个Redis集群,使其能够实现超高性能的读写操作。但是,为了获得更优越的读写性能,我们可以将多台机器组成的Redis集群部署在独立的服务器上,这样可以极大的增强读写的效率。


数据运维技术 » 单机部署Redis集群,实现超高性能(单机下redis集群)